adding option to split modules library

This commit is contained in:
Ariel Manzur
2018-01-18 21:26:04 -03:00
parent 0359fed313
commit 9d98e6d2e4
2 changed files with 7 additions and 2 deletions

View File

@ -17,6 +17,10 @@ for x in env.module_list:
env_modules.Append(CPPFLAGS=["-DMODULE_" + x.upper() + "_ENABLED"])
SConscript(x + "/SCsub")
lib = env_modules.add_library("modules", env.modules_sources)
if env.split_modules:
env.split_lib("modules")
else:
env.Prepend(LIBS=[lib])
lib = env_modules.add_library("modules", env.modules_sources)
env.Prepend(LIBS=[lib])